Hi Kelly!
Interesting question! The tsk (pronounced tisk) is most often expressed as a double tsk, tsk. It's an expression of shock, disappointment or annoyance.
For example, "of all the people, you were involved? tsk, tsk."
"You both knew about it? tsk, tsk."
Native speakers of English often make the "tsk" sound by placing their tongue on the roof of their mouth and drawing the tongue down in a sucking motion to get a kind of spit-sucking sound. It's tough to describe; I guess that you'd have to hear it.

It's a word you use to express disapproval. Usually you would say it twice (tsk tsk). I would use it more often as a joke rather than in a serious way. (Honestly it's not a phrase I use very often.)
